Plywood Subfloor Repair in Wilmington, NC

Plywood subfloor repair services address issues related to damaged, rotting, or weakened plywood layers beneath flooring surfaces. This service is essential for homeowners dealing with uneven floors, squeaking, or signs of water damage that compromise the stability of a floor. Projects typically involve replacing or reinforcing compromised plywood sections to restore a solid, level foundation for new flooring installations or to improve the durability of existing floors. Property owners often want to understand the extent of damage, the types of plywood suitable for repairs, and how the repair process will impact their home’s interior.

Before requesting plywood subfloor repairs, property owners should assess the severity of the damage and determine whether the issue is localized or widespread. It’s helpful to know if water exposure, mold, or structural movement has contributed to the problem, as these factors influence the repair approach. Clear communication about the current condition of the subfloor, the desired outcome, and any ongoing concerns can facilitate a smooth repair process. Proper evaluation ensures that the subfloor provides a safe, stable base for flooring and helps prevent future issues.

Plywood Subfloor Repair Questions

What causes plywood subfloor damage? Common causes include moisture intrusion, water leaks, and structural shifts, which can weaken the plywood over time.

How can I tell if my subfloor needs repair? Signs include sagging floors, creaking sounds, or visible gaps and warping in the plywood surface.

What types of repairs are available for damaged plywood subfloors? Repairs may involve patching damaged sections, reinforcing with new plywood, or complete replacement of affected areas.

Is plywood subfloor repair necessary before installing new flooring? Yes, ensuring a stable and even subfloor helps prevent future issues with the finished flooring.
